Guía de tecnologías

Cómo solucionar "Half-Life Launcher dejó de funcionar" (hl2.exe)

10 min read Soporte técnico Actualizado 17 Oct 2025
Arreglar 'Half‑Life Launcher dejó de funcionar'
Arreglar 'Half‑Life Launcher dejó de funcionar'

Half-Life

Introducción

Desde su lanzamiento en 1998, Half‑Life ha sido un referente como shooter en primera persona. Aun siendo un juego antiguo, conserva una base activa de jugadores tanto en su campaña para un solo jugador como en modos multijugador. Sin embargo, su antigüedad hace que aparezcan errores en sistemas modernos; entre los más comunes está el mensaje “Half‑Life Launcher dejó de funcionar” relacionado con el proceso hl2.exe.

Este artículo explica qué significa ese error, por qué ocurre y ofrece una guía paso a paso para diagnosticar y solucionar el problema, además de herramientas prácticas que puedes aplicar según tu rol (jugador, soporte técnico) y nivel de experiencia.

Half-Life Launcher Stopped Working

Qué significa “Half‑Life Launcher dejó de funcionar”

Cuando intentas iniciar Half‑Life y ves el mensaje “Half‑Life Launcher dejó de funcionar”, el lanzador del juego (el ejecutable del motor Source, hl2.exe) ha encontrado un fallo crítico y no puede continuar. Normalmente esto provoca que la aplicación se cierre y que no puedas llegar al menú del juego.

Causas habituales

  • Archivos del juego corruptos o desactualizados: archivos faltantes o dañados pueden provocar cierres.
  • Controladores gráficos incompatibles o desactualizados: drivers incorrectos pueden causar bloqueos al inicializar el motor gráfico.
  • Componentes del sistema faltantes o incorrectos: por ejemplo versiones de DirectX antiguas que el juego espera y que no están instaladas.
  • Conflictos con software de fondo o antivirus/firewall: programas que interfieren con archivos o con la red pueden bloquear el lanzador.
  • Configuración de compatibilidad y permisos insuficientes: Windows puede impedir la ejecución correcta por falta de permisos o por incompatibilidad de versión.
  • Problemas con Steam: si juegas desde Steam, una instalación o actualización fallida de Steam puede impactar a Half‑Life.

Nota importante: no todos los fallos se deben a una sola causa; a menudo conviene seguir un flujo de diagnóstico para identificar el origen exacto.

Cómo solucionar “Half‑Life Launcher dejó de funcionar”

A continuación tienes una lista ampliada y organizada de soluciones, desde las más simples hasta las más avanzadas. Sigue cada paso y prueba el juego al final de cada uno.

Soluciones básicas y comprobaciones iniciales

Reiniciar el sistema

Paso 1: Guarda tu trabajo y reinicia el equipo.

Por qué: muchos errores temporales se resuelven con un reinicio que limpia procesos bloqueados o estados inconsistentes en memoria.

Consistencia: prueba esto primero siempre.


Ejecutar el juego como administrador y en modo de compatibilidad

Por qué: algunos permisos de sistema y protecciones de Windows impiden que el lanzador acceda a carpetas o recursos críticos.

Pasos (Windows 10/11):

  1. Abre el Explorador de archivos y navega a la carpeta de instalación de Half‑Life. Por defecto suele estar en C:\Program Files (x86)\Steam\steamapps\common\Half‑Life o C:\Program Files\Steam.
  2. Localiza el archivo ejecutable (por ejemplo hl2.exe o el acceso directo del juego).
  3. Haz clic derecho sobre el ejecutable y selecciona Propiedades.
  4. Abre la pestaña Compatibilidad.
  5. Marca la casilla Ejecutar este programa en modo de compatibilidad para: y selecciona la versión de Windows recomendada por los requisitos del juego (por ejemplo Windows 7).
  6. Marca la casilla Ejecutar este programa como administrador.
  7. Haz clic en Aplicar y Aceptar, y después intenta iniciar el juego.

Consejo: si hay un acceso directo desde Steam, aplica los cambios sobre el ejecutable dentro de la carpeta del juego, no sobre el acceso directo genérico.

Run Black Ops II in Compatibility Mode - Half-Life Launcher Stopped Working


Comprobar que el sistema cumple requisitos mínimos

Half‑Life y Half‑Life 2 tienen requisitos modestos, pero si tu equipo no cubre siquiera lo mínimo pueden aparecer fallos. Requisitos de ejemplo (orientativos para versiones antiguas):

  • Sistema operativo: Windows 7/8.1/10/11.
  • CPU: equivalente a Intel Pentium 4 2.8 GHz o AMD Athlon 2.4 GHz.
  • RAM: 1 GB o más.
  • DirectX: versión 8.1/9 (según la entrega).
  • Espacio libre: al menos 7 GB.

Nota: en equipos modernos estas cifras no son exigentes, pero si usas hardware muy antiguo o muy nuevo con drivers inestables, conviene revisar compatibilidad.


Soluciones específicas y avanzadas

Actualizar/desinstalar e instalar controladores gráficos

Por qué: Windows Update a menudo instala controladores genéricos. Para juegos clásicos conviene probar tanto controladores más recientes como versiones anteriores estables.

Pasos:

  1. Haz clic derecho en Inicio y abre Administrador de dispositivos.
  2. Expande Adaptadores de pantalla.
  3. Haz clic derecho sobre tu GPU y selecciona Desinstalar dispositivo. Marca “Eliminar el software de controlador para este dispositivo” si aparece esa opción.
  4. Reinicia el equipo.
  5. Visita el sitio web del fabricante de tu GPU (NVIDIA, AMD o Intel) y descarga una versión del controlador. Si la versión más reciente provoca problemas, prueba versiones anteriores (controladores WHQL estables).
  6. Instala el controlador y reinicia.
  7. Inicia el juego.

Consejo: si usas una laptop, descarga drivers desde la web del fabricante del equipo (OEM) antes que desde el fabricante del chipset, porque las laptops a veces requieren paquetes personalizados.

Uninstall Driver - Half-Life Launcher Stopped Working


Verificar e instalar la versión adecuada de DirectX

Por qué: muchos juegos antiguos requieren runtimes de DirectX 9 o DirectX End‑User Runtimes que no se instalan automáticamente con Windows 10/11.

Pasos:

  1. Pulsa Win + R, escribe dxdiag y pulsa Enter.
  2. Revisa la versión de DirectX mostrada.
  3. Si el juego requiere DirectX 9, descarga “DirectX End‑User Runtimes (Jun 2010)” desde el sitio oficial de Microsoft e instálalo.
  4. Reinicia y prueba el juego.

Importante: instalar runtimes antiguos no elimina versiones modernas de DirectX; simplemente añade librerías antiguas que algunos juegos esperan.


Verificar la integridad de los archivos del juego en Steam

Por qué: archivos corruptos o incompletos provocan fallos al arrancar.

Pasos (Steam):

  1. Abre Steam y ve a Biblioteca.
  2. Haz clic derecho sobre Half‑Life y selecciona Propiedades.
  3. Ve a Archivos locales y pulsa Comprobar integridad de los archivos del juego.
  4. Espera a que Steam repare o descargue archivos faltantes y vuelve a ejecutar el juego.

Desactivar antivirus y firewall temporalmente

Por qué: el antivirus o firewall puede bloquear el lanzador o sus procesos.

Pasos (Windows Security):

  1. Abre Seguridad de Windows.
  2. Selecciona Protección contra virus y amenazas.
  3. Haz clic en Administrar configuración.
  4. Desactiva Protección en tiempo real temporalmente.
  5. Si tienes un firewall de terceros, desactívalo también temporalmente.
  6. Prueba el juego. Si funciona, añade la carpeta de Half‑Life a las exclusiones del antivirus y vuelve a habilitar la protección.

¡Importante!: No dejes la protección desactivada permanentemente; solo durante las pruebas.

Real-time Protection - Half-Life Launcher Stopped Working


Cerrar aplicaciones en segundo plano y ajustar inicio

Por qué: procesos en segundo plano pueden consumir recursos o entrar en conflicto con el motor del juego.

Pasos:

  1. Pulsa Win + R, escribe msconfig y pulsa OK.
  2. En la pestaña Inicio, haz clic en Abrir el Administrador de tareas.
  3. Deshabilita aplicaciones innecesarias en Inicio y cierra procesos de fondo no críticos.
  4. Reinicia y prueba el juego.

 Disable Background Applications - Half-Life Launcher Stopped Working

 Disable Background Applications - Half-Life Launcher Stopped Working


Reinstalar el juego

Si tras probar las soluciones anteriores el juego sigue fallando, reinstala:

  1. Desinstala desde Steam o el Panel de control.
  2. Borra manualmente la carpeta del juego si persisten archivos residuales.
  3. Reinicia el PC.
  4. Reinstala desde Steam y verifica archivos nuevamente.

Soluciones alternativas y escenarios en que podrían fallar

Contraejemplos / cuándo pueden fallar estas soluciones:

  • Hardware defectuoso: si la GPU o la RAM están fallando físicamente, ninguna actualización de drivers resolverá el problema.
  • Modificaciones del juego o mods incompatibles: mods desactualizados pueden provocar crashes y no siempre se solucionan con reinstalación.
  • Sistemas operativos muy personalizados o con políticas empresariales que bloqueen ejecuciones: en entornos corporativos, políticas de seguridad pueden impedir ejecutar juegos.

Alternativas:

  • Ejecutar el juego en una máquina virtual o en un PC con Windows 7/8.1 si la compatibilidad es crítica.
  • Usar una instalación limpia de Windows en una partición o disco externo para probar el juego sin interferencias.

Mini‑metodología: cómo diagnosticar el problema en 6 pasos rápidos

  1. Reiniciar el equipo.
  2. Ejecutar como administrador y en modo compatibilidad.
  3. Verificar integridad de archivos en Steam.
  4. Actualizar/reinstalar controladores gráficos.
  5. Instalar runtimes de DirectX necesarios.
  6. Desactivar antivirus y cerrar apps en segundo plano.

Si el problema persiste tras estos pasos, procede a una reinstalación limpia o a pruebas de hardware.


Árbol de decisiones (diagnóstico rápido)

flowchart TD
  A[Inicio: 'Half‑Life Launcher dejó de funcionar'] --> B{¿Has reiniciado?}
  B -- No --> C[Reinicia y prueba]
  B -- Sí --> D{¿Ejecutaste como admin/compatibilidad?}
  D -- No --> E[Aplicar permisos y compatibilidad]
  D -- Sí --> F{¿Error persiste?}
  F -- No --> Z[Resuelto]
  F -- Sí --> G[Verificar integridad en Steam]
  G --> H{Archivos OK?}
  H -- No --> I[Reparar/descargar archivos]
  H -- Sí --> J[Actualizar/retroceder drivers GPU]
  J --> K{Funciona?}
  K -- No --> L[Instalar DirectX runtime adecuado]
  L --> M{Funciona?}
  M -- No --> N[Desactivar antivirus temporalmente y cerrar apps]
  N --> O{Funciona?}
  O -- No --> P[Reinstalar juego]
  P --> Q{Funciona?}
  Q -- No --> R[Probar en otro PC o reinstalación limpia de Windows]
  Q -- Sí --> Z
  Z[Resuelto]

Listas de verificación por rol

Checklist para jugador (pasos rápidos):

  • Reiniciar PC.
  • Ejecutar como administrador y en modo compatibilidad.
  • Verificar archivos del juego en Steam.
  • Desactivar antivirus temporalmente.
  • Cerrar aplicaciones de fondo (Discord, overlays, etc.).
  • Reinstalar si todo lo demás falla.

Checklist para soporte técnico (diagnóstico profundo):

  • Comprobar logs del juego (si existen) y eventos de Windows (Visor de eventos).
  • Ejecutar sfc /scannow y chkdsk si sospechas corrupción de sistema.
  • Probar con controladores GPU estables y versiones anteriores si la última falla.
  • Revisar conflictos conocidos con overlays (Steam Overlay, NVIDIA GeForce Experience, etc.).
  • Probar el juego en una cuenta de usuario nueva para descartar perfil corrupto.

Matriz de riesgos y mitigaciones (resumen)

  • Riesgo: Desactivar antivirus provoca exposición temporal. Mitigación: solo desactivar durante pruebas, añadir exclusiones y volver a activar.
  • Riesgo: Instalar controladores incorrectos provoca más inestabilidad. Mitigación: crear punto de restauración antes de cambios importantes.
  • Riesgo: Reinstalación incompleta deja archivos residuales. Mitigación: borrar carpeta manualmente antes de reinstalar.

Glosario (1 línea cada término)

  • hl2.exe: Ejecutable principal del motor Source usado por Half‑Life y Half‑Life 2.
  • DirectX: Conjunto de APIs de Microsoft para manejo de multimedia y gráficos en Windows.
  • Driver/Controlador: Software que permite al sistema operativo comunicarse con hardware (GPU, red, etc.).
  • Steam: Plataforma de distribución de juegos que gestiona instalaciones, actualizaciones y archivos.

Criterios de aceptación (Comprobaciones para considerar el problema resuelto)

  1. El juego inicia hasta llegar al menú principal sin errores.
  2. No se producen cierres inesperados durante los primeros 10 minutos de juego en condiciones normales.
  3. La integridad de los archivos en Steam está verificada sin errores.

Consejos de compatibilidad y migración

  • En equipos modernos con Windows 10/11, instala los runtimes de DirectX 9 para juegos clásicos.
  • Si usas GPU integrada y discreta (laptops con GPU híbrida), fuerza el uso de la GPU discreta para el ejecutable de Half‑Life desde el panel de control del fabricante.
  • Para jugadores con mods: prueba iniciar sin mods (renombra la carpeta de mods temporalmente) para aislar problemas.

Pruebas y casos de verificación

  • Caso A: Iniciar juego tras reinicio — debe abrirse sin crash.
  • Caso B: Ejecutar con antivirus desactivado — si funciona, marcar exclusión.
  • Caso C: Verificar archivos en Steam con internet activo — debe reparar archivos corruptos.

Resumen final

Si ves “Half‑Life Launcher dejó de funcionar”, sigue una secuencia lógica: reinicio → permisos/compatibilidad → verificación de archivos → drivers/DirectX → exclusiones antivirus y cierre de apps en segundo plano → reinstalación. Utiliza las listas de verificación por rol y el árbol de decisión para acelerar el diagnóstico. Si todo falla, prueba en otro equipo para determinar si es un problema del hardware local.

Gracias por leer. Si necesitas, indica tu sistema (versión de Windows, GPU, si juegas por Steam) y te doy pasos más concretos.

Extras (anuncio breve para redes)

¿Tienes problemas con “Half‑Life Launcher dejó de funcionar”? Sigue nuestra guía rápida para recuperar el juego en minutos: reinicios, permisos, drivers, DirectX y checklist detallado.

Autor
Edición

Materiales similares

Podman en Debian 11: instalación y uso
DevOps

Podman en Debian 11: instalación y uso

Apt-pinning en Debian: guía práctica
Sistemas

Apt-pinning en Debian: guía práctica

OptiScaler: inyectar FSR 4 en casi cualquier juego
Guía técnica

OptiScaler: inyectar FSR 4 en casi cualquier juego

Dansguardian + Squid NTLM en Debian Etch
Redes

Dansguardian + Squid NTLM en Debian Etch

Arreglar error de instalación Android en SD
Android

Arreglar error de instalación Android en SD

Conectar carpetas de red con KNetAttach
Redes

Conectar carpetas de red con KNetAttach